Questo sito utilizza cookies solo per scopi di autenticazione sul sito e nient'altro. Nessuna informazione personale viene tracciata. Leggi l'informativa sui cookies.
Username: Password: oppure
Parser_Matematico_VB

Parser_Matematico_VB

19630_size.jpg
ClassParser.
Una classe riutilizzabile che valuta e risolve espressioni matematiche contenenti, funzioni trigonometriche, operazioni base, elevazioni a potenza, radici quadrate, divisioni intere, logaritmi naturali e logaritmi in base 10

In un combobox, varie espressioni per test peculiari.

Non ci sono limitazioni, nella textbox si possono inserire espressioni con spazi a piacere, usare maiuscole o minuscole e parentesi a piacere.
Si possono inserire espressioni all'interno di tutte le funzioni.
Supportato il meno unario.
Selezione nella stringa di input, degli eventuali errori di sintassi.

con il tastino a destra delle spiegazioni, possibilità di controllo della progressione dei calcoli, tutti gli operatori vengono tokenizzati, l'elenco dei simboli usati sono contenuti nella "Private Structure Token" nel codice ClassParser.vb

Nel programma compilatore VB in ram che compila l'Instanza("Evaluator") ed invoca Method("Eval"), contenuto nel Framewok, per confrontare il risultato restituito dal mio ClassParser in VB.Net, con il risultato restituito dal Framework di Microsoft.


Categoria: Matematica e fisica / Visual Basic .NET
Piattaforma:

Downloads: 367
Rating: (0 voti)
Data: prima del 10/09/2009
Download

A proposito dell'autore

VB.NET, C#, QB64 Interfacciamento PC e Hardware via rs232, SNMP, USB, Lan. Software per automazione e studi televisivi. Software telecontrolli. Software per impianti fotovoltaici. Software aziendale.

Aggiungi un commento

Inserisci il tuo commento qui
Esegui il login oppure registrati per inviare commenti